The Property
Yew Trees is a substantial converted stone barn occupying a delightful position within the sought-after village of Allithwaite, surrounded by rolling countryside yet within easy reach of Cartmel, Grange-over-Sands and the Lake District National Park. Believed to originate from a traditional Cumbrian bank barn dating from before 1850, the property retains a wealth of historic character, combining exposed stonework, impressive timber beams and generous proportions with the practicality required for modern family living.

The principal reception rooms are arranged to make the most of both the building’s proportions and its rural outlook. The sitting room extends to almost twenty-nine feet in length and enjoys a dual aspect, with views across the gardens and surrounding landscape. Exposed beams serve as a reminder of the property’s agricultural origins, while the room itself offers ample space for both entertaining and everyday family life. Adjoining this is a well-proportioned dining room, ideally placed for more formal occasions and family gatherings alike.

The breakfast kitchen provides a practical working space with direct access to the hall, a cloak room/WC and reception rooms, while a separate snug offers valuable flexibility as a home office, reading room or additional sitting area. A conservatory extends the living accommodation further, creating a pleasant vantage point from which to enjoy the gardens throughout the seasons.

The bedroom accommodation is arranged within a separate wing, creating a distinct division between living and sleeping spaces. Occupying its own section of the house, the principal bedroom enjoys attractive views towards Morecambe Bay and benefits from generous proportions, fitted storage and the use of a dedicated shower room. Two further double bedrooms are served by a family bathroom, while a secondary kitchen area offers additional flexibility for guest accommodation, multi-generational living or future adaptation, subject to any necessary consents.

Externally
The grounds are a significant part of Yew Trees’ appeal. Private, mature gardens wrap around the house and enjoy a desirable southerly aspect, with well-maintained lawns, established planting and sheltered seating areas positioned to capture the surrounding views. A broad stone-flagged courtyard creates an impressive approach to the property and provides extensive parking for numerous vehicles.

A detached garage offers secure parking and storage, while a substantial workshop positioned beneath the principal bedroom and accessed externally provides further practical space for hobbies, storage or workshop use.

A traditional stone outbuilding within the gardens presents further potential for enhancement, subject to any necessary consents. Beyond the formal gardens lies a paddock extending to just over an acre, bringing the total grounds to approximately 1.59 acres. Bordered by traditional dry-stone walls and surrounded by open countryside, the land creates a wonderful sense of space around the property while enjoying far-reaching views towards the Cartmel Valley and Morecambe Bay.

The setting feels distinctly rural, with walks available directly from the doorstep, yet remains remarkably accessible to Cartmel, Grange-over-Sands, the Lake District National Park and the wider South Lakes region.
